Abstract

Isoxazolines and chromones are one of the active class of the compounds possessing a wide range of biological and medicinal activities. In this publication, the synthesized some novel compounds containing chromone as well as Isoxazoline moiety together is being studied systematically. The synthesis of 5-(2’-Aryl/heteroaryl chromon-6’-yl)-3-aryl/heteroaryl isoxazoles [II(a-b)] by the condensation of 1-(2’-aryl/furyl chromon-6’-yl)-3aryl or heteroarylprop-2-en-1-ones [I(a-f)] with hydroxylamine hydrochloride. The synthesized compounds have been characterized by elemental analysis, FT-IR and PMR spectral data. The synthesized compounds have been evaluated for their antibacterial and antifungal activities. Most of the compounds have been found moderately active when compared with the reference standard drugs.
